Sadie Family Wines
The Sadie Family strives for wines that are fresh flavorsome refined harmonious and balanced and aims to offer drinking pleasure at the highest level of quality at any stage of a wine's life: the wine-drinker's eagerness for a further glass is their measure of achievement! The Sadie's two wines Columella and Palladius originate in the soils in the Swartland region which stretches north of Cape Town between Durbanville and Piketberg inland from the Atlantic Ocean and centered on the town of Malmesbury. Importantly the area has a remarkably stable climate allowing a consistent level of quality each year in subtly different vintage conditions.
Description
The 2021 Skerpioen follows the salt trail on the West Coast. The usual very saline mineral qualities and hints of honey blossom carry through into gripping chalky tannins and firm acidity. This 2021 bottling carries much of its aromatic profile onto the palate. This Skerpioen is one of our most linear bottlings ever, and the wine cuts like a Sushi knife! The Skerpioen is arguably our white wine that is the most assessable in any vintage at an early stage.
